bitree'指的是二叉树,是一种重要的数据结构,在计算机科学中有着广泛的应用。 'bitree'指的是二叉树,是一种重要的数据结构,在
1.Status InitBiTree(BiTree *T) 构造空二叉树2.Status DestroyBiTree(BiTree *T) 销毁二叉树,前提T存在3.Status CreateBiTree(BiTree *T) 用先序遍历创建二叉树4.Status ClearBiTree(BiTree *T) 清空二叉树,前提T存在 5.intBiTreeDepth(BiTree T) 返回二叉树的深度,前提T存在6.BiTree Root(BiTree ...
1:判断是否为平衡二叉树 View Code 2:判断是否为完全二叉树 View Code 3:求双节点个数 View Code 4:将左右节点交换 第一种(书上): View Code 第二种: View Code 5:root指向根节点,p,q指向二叉树任意两个节点的指针,找到p,q公共祖先节点 第一种: View Code 第二种(书上): View Code 6:二叉树的带...
Bitree-Kdtree-Quadtree-VptreeCa**u∞ 上传1.16 MB 文件格式 zip Bitree(二叉树)是一种常见的树数据结构,其中每个节点最多有两个子节点。它被广泛用于各种应用中,如搜索和排序算法。 Kdtree(K维树)是一种多维空间索引结构,用于快速检索k维空间中的数据点。它将空间划分为每个节点代表一个超矩形区域,并根据...
binode * p 是一个指向树节点的指针,struct bitree *p 则是一个指向整棵树的指针。bitree p 则...
Bitree &T -> 定义Bitree的实例对象的引用,就是一个已经定义的对象的别名,需要初始化;/ 摘自<<高质量C++/C编程指南>> 引用是C++中的概念,初学者容易把引用和指针混淆一起。一下程序中,n是m的一个引用(reference),m是被引用物(referent)。int m;int &n = m;n相当于m的别名(绰号)...
BiTree是一个指向二叉树结构体的指针类型
第一篇:二叉树的构造函数算法BiTree template BiTree ::BiTree(BiNode *root){ creat(root); } template void BiTree ::Creat(BiNode *root){ cin>>ch; if(ch=='# ')root=NULL;//建立一棵空树else { root=new BiNode;//生成一个结点root->data=ch; ...
网络析构函数;二元树;无参构造函数 网络释义 1. 析构函数 无参构造函数与有参构造函数 - 已回答 -... ... BiTree 无参构造函数 ~BiTree析构函数void PreOrder 前序 ... wenwen.soso.com|基于2个网页 2. 二元树 2000全国网际网路程式设计决赛 ... (3) 质数 prime.exe (4)二元树bitree.exe (5)...
BiTree 本身已经是一个指针了,为什么要用Bitree &T呢? 首先明确一个问题:Bitree &T 中的&是引用,这个也就是取地址的意思,这个只有C++中才有,你也可以用C中的指针,用Bitree *T,但是这样你调用Insert时就必须这样调用Insert(&T). 这里为什么要用指针取指针T的地址呢,因为你这里要修改这个指针。试想...